Minimum Qualifications:

Bachelor's degree and one year of IT or security experience.  An equivalent combination of education and experience relevant to the role may be considered for this position.

 

Preferred Qualifications:

  • Five (5) years of cybersecurity experience.
  • Familiarity with healthcare regulations (HIPAA, HITECH, HITRUST).
  • Knowledge of NIST cybersecurity standards and risk management frameworks.

     

 

Job Summary:

The Security Analyst plays a critical role in safeguarding sensitive information resources and data, ensuring organizational compliance with industry regulations. This position supports the development, implementation, and monitoring of security policies, risk management processes, and compliance frameworks such as HIPAA, TAC 202, UTS 165, and NIST cybersecurity standards.

 

Job Duties;

Under direct supervision, the Security Analyst supports information resources, security environments, and applications to ensure they are adequately secure and protected. Assists in identifying, investigating, and reporting fraudulent use, misuse, and/or abuse of information resources and applications. Supports routine to complex security problems and solutions.

  • Assist the Security team in meeting information security requirements and supporting security projects.
  • Provide technical support for data confidentiality, system integrity, system reliability, auditing, and system recovery methods.
  • Configure, maintain, and support security software, utilities, and hardware.
  • Maintain and support existing architecture and design.
  • Assist in investigations of unauthorized access, modification, disclosure, or destruction of information.
  • Participate in investigations related to theft of information resources, abuse of computer systems, or violations of security/privacy policies.
  • Support monitoring standards and incident investigation procedures.
  • Support and analyze controls to ensure protection of all information system assets.
  • Adhere to internal controls and established reporting structures.
  • Function as a dedicated security resource for UT-HIP and TPI-related managed security services.
  • Serve as a POC with UTMB Security for system audits, risk assessments, and HITRUST assessments.
  • Collaborate with designated UTMB staff and leadership to ensure the UT-HIP environment meets and maintains UTMB security standards.
  • Performs other duties as assigned.
